31 Deputy Sandra McLellan asked the Minister for Social Protection the steps she will take to allow time spent on JobBridge to count towards the accrual of time for eligibility for the fuel allowance in view of the fact that the costs arising from participation in JobBridge more than swallow up the additional €50 paid and as such the household’s need for the fuel allowance can be just as great as for a person who has been out of paid employment for a similar length of time but remains on jobseeker’s allowance rather than entering JobBridge. [36249/11]
